Esteban Garcia Martinez 1899–1941 – Genealogical Records

Birth Date: 3 August 1899

Birth Location: Mexico

Death Date: 8 February 1941

Death Location: San Gabriel, Los Angeles County, California, United States of America

Father: Candelario Martinez

Mother: Cecilia Martinez

Spouse(s):

Children(s):

In 1899, Esteban Garcia Martinez entered the world in Mexico, born to Candelario Martinez And Cecilia Martinez. Esteban Garcia Martinez passed away in 1941 in San Gabriel, Los Angeles County, California, United States of America.
